#10bd07 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#10bd07 is composed of 6.3% red, 74.1%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 96.3%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 117 degrees, a saturation of 92.9% and a lightness of 38.4%. #10bd07 color hex could be obtained by blending #20ff0e with #007b00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#10bd07 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#10bd07 has RGB values of R:16, G:189,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 1096967.
